2015-02-23 76 views
1

我需要在OpenCV中使用凝聚层次聚类。当我搜索文档时,我发现了以下功能。 但它使用分级的k-means。 k-means是一种不同的技术。理论上,我们将这两种方法作为不同的聚类技术来研究。 分层k-means与层次聚类有什么不同?OpenCV中的分层聚类

Documentation

我需要聚类的图像中的一些特定的空间位置。结果用于识别某些对象。

回答

1

Agglomerative Clustering是自下而上的群集,而Divisive Clustering是自上而下的群集。 K-means是一种平坦的聚类算法。

考虑到k均值的特性,分层K均值树可能是自顶向下的聚类。

所以,我敢说opencv :: flann :: hierarchicalClustering是自上而下的集群。

+0

感谢您的回答。 OpenCV库中是否有任何功能用于凝聚聚类? – sparkle 2015-02-24 04:17:05

+0

对不起,我不知道。 – 2015-02-24 07:58:29